HISTORY In 1850 this road was the only Stage Coach Road from the Northern part of Calaveras County to the County Seat at Double Springs. The road comes down from Jackson to the Mokelumne River and crossed on a ferry at the mining camp of Middle Bar. then followed the river west and then turned up Gwin Mine Road in Rich Gulch to the Town of Paloma and then went to Double Springs. The road crosses the River now on the Middle Bar Bridge, the third bridge at this location, Built in 1912 and still in use.
